Fleetr’s User Management feature allows fleet managers to provide additional users with access to their Fleetr account. Each user can be assigned a permission level based on the responsibilities they have within the fleet.
Fleetr offers three permission levels:

Super Admin users have the highest level of access and can invite new users, configure other fleet managers, manage notifications, edit drivers and vehicles, configure geofences, and download reports.
Admin users can configure the fleet, manage notifications, edit drivers and vehicles, configure geofences, and download reports. Admin users cannot invite new users.
View Only users have limited access. They can configure notifications, view geofences, and download reports, but cannot make changes to fleet, driver, or vehicle settings.

If a user no longer needs access to your Fleetr account:
Removing a user only removes their access to the account. It does not delete your fleet’s vehicles, devices, or historical trip data.
When adding or editing a user, you can assign them to one or more Tags/Subfleets to control which vehicles they can access.
